A coin is tossed 10 times. It lands on heads 7 times and lands on tails 3 times. What is the experimental probability of the coin landing on tails?7/103/101/20

The experimental probability is given by the following formula

[tex]\text{experimental probability=}\frac{successful\text{ tries}}{\text{total number of tries}}[/tex]

In our case, the total number of tries is 10 and the successful number of tries is 3 (landing on tails); thus,

[tex]\Rightarrow\text{experimental probability}=\frac{3}{10}[/tex]

The answer is 3/10
